Chapter XI – Caring is Creepy

"You're a liar."

The patient woke up and propped herself up on the gurney in confusion as the Doctor stood at the end of the gurney, hands stuffed in pockets as he glared at her seriously. House slid open the door and walked into the room, staring curiously at the Doctor as he crept in behind him, intrigued.

The Doctor continued to glare at the patient. "You know that, right? You really are."

"What are you talking about?" The patient looked confused as House walked up to the gurney and looked curiously at the Doctor.

"Yeah Doctor, what are you talking about?"

"You lied to us." The Doctor continued to stare at the patient. "You're no longer sick."

"What do you mean?" House looked confused. The patient remained silent.

"I mean," the Doctor pointed at the patient. "You've been cured. I've checked your blood and your bone marrow, you are terminal no more!"

The patient looked at the Doctor in disbelief. "What are you talking about? Of course I'm sick! I can't see! I'm blind for Circur's sake!"
The Doctor quickly pulled out his sonic screwdriver and threw it at the patient. Suddenly she flinched and raised up her arms over her face as the sonic screwdriver ricocheted off her protecting arm before bouncing off the bed then falling to the floor. The patient held up her arms again for a second then sighed and dropped them, glaring at the Doctor.

"Nope," The Doctor smiled wryly. "Something tells me you can see."

"Congratulations." The patient offered sarcastically.

"Hold on." House looked at the Doctor and then the patient. "Slow down one second. You're not sick? Then why isn't Cameron better?"

"Because she didn't need them to get cured." The Doctor sharpened his gaze at the patient. "See, the Electrios base themselves on energy." The Doctor turned to House and started talking faster. "Their basic form is energy, they feed off it. That blue electricity around the pod, that was the Electrios in their true form. But not all energy is electrical. Like I said before, they are cured by empathy, by the feeling, the energy that is stirred inside when someone cares about something, so basic and so much. They feed off that to get cured, but like we can store up food they can store up the energy." The Doctor turned to the patient. "But why are you doing this? You've already been cured, why do you need the extra energy?"

"I need to get home." The patient looked up at the Doctor as he sighed in understanding. "When I transferred into this body, I lost all my energy, but I was cured. I couldn't stay in this body forever, I had to go home. So I latched on to the body's family and that doctor girl, all those who were capable of pure empathy that I could farm."

"Oh but you're not just farming their empathy," The Doctor looked back in realisation at the patient as he shoved his hands into his pockets. "You're feeding off their life force too."

"I must do whatever can be done to get home." The patient tried to justify. "You're home, you're on your planet. You have no idea what it's like to have your home so far away, light years away from your reach. I miss it more than I can tell, and you are not going to stand in the way of me getting back."

"Dial down the heart strings, you're not going to get any sympathy from me." House glared at the patient. "You get out of that body and return Cameron back to normal then this Doctor can send you back home in his phone box."

"Police box."

"Same thing."

"But I can't." The Doctor suddenly said with a deep voice. "The Electrios is pure energy, if I take it into the TARDIS it'll fry the TARDIS's heart."

"Then I guess you're stuck here." House looked back at the patient. "Cos there's no chance in hell you're sucking the life force out of people for a free ticket home."

The patient just smiled. "Well, not to point out the obvious, but there is no way you can stop me."

"She has a point you know." The Doctor looked over to House.

House raised his eyebrow at the Doctor. "I don't think it's best to point out the fact that she has a point. The whole 'upper-hand' thing kind of gets thrown out the window."

The Doctor looked back at the patient. "But you do have a point, a good point. But, I'm afraid I have one too. 'Cos, as far as I can see," The Doctor looked around the room. "This room is made mainly out of glass and I'm pretty sure – though don't quote me on this – glass is not conductible. And there is also the small fact that though the CDC have no idea what's going on, you're still kind of in quarantine with an armoured guard just down the hall. So if I do this…" The Doctor opened the door and walked out then closed it as House joined him outside. The Doctor then turned around and looked back at the patient through the glass door as she sat confused on her bed. "…it kind of seems like you can't escape."

"You can't stop me Doctor!" The patient jumped of the bed and walked up to the glass door to face the Doctor.

"Oh but I can." The Doctor stared coolly into the patient's eyes. "Because trying to get back home is all well and good, but killing innocent people to get home; that falls under my jurisdiction. And god help you for that."

"A dying Cameron, the CDC and a psychotic alien: Go."

House chucked the white board marker behind him as he finished writing on the white board and looked over at Foreman, Chase and the Doctor as they all sat silently in thought at the table.

"You actually think the white board's going to help?" Foreman raised his eyebrow at House.

"It's the only way I can get through." House feigned sadness as he clasped his hands together and looked sadly at Foreman. "So what are we going to do?" House quickly snapped out and walked over to the coffee brewer.

"Can we do anything?" Chase asked dully as he burrowed his face in his hand as he leant on the table.

"Sure we can!" House poured himself a coffee. "We're doctors, we can do everything!" House smiled wryly as he took a sip out of his red coffee mug.

"But she's cured!" Chase looked up to House. "The alien/thing-whatever is cured but she's still infecting Cameron and the family. There's no way we can stop her. All we can do is wait till she sucks out all their life force."

House looked down to the Doctor. "You did that psychic thing to talk to the alien, can't you bring back the girl?"

"What point would it make? The Electrios would still have its hold on the others." The Doctor leant back in his chair and started to rub his earlobe. "Plus I don't know if I could reach her. Usually the original self snaps back into place after a while but it seems like the Electrios is holding her back, compressing the girl to the back of her mind until soon there will be nothing left."

"Well that's not depressive at all." House rolled his eyes as he walked over to the whiteboard.

"Then there's nothing we can do." Chase burrowed his head into his hands once more.

"There is one thing we could do, failing all else." Everyone looked up at House. "We could kill the alien."

The Doctor shook his head lightly. "But they're both connected in the physical form. Killing the Electrios kills the girl."

"But it would stop it sucking out the other's life force." House leaned on his cane. "Sacrificing the girl would save Cameron and the family, it's easy to do the maths."

"But it's wrong!" Chase suddenly cried out.

House looked at Chase curiously. "You never make up your mind, do you? First you're for euthanasia, now you're against it…"

"This isn't euthanasia, it's murder!" Chase stood up from the chair. "The girl has no idea what's going on, she was infected with this alien, she has nothing to do with it!"

House sharpened his gaze at Chase. "The alien is killing her and everyone else. It is the murderer; we're merely speeding up the process, and reducing the casualties."

"But it's just wrong!" Chase tried to exasperate. The Doctor stood up from his chair and walked up behind Chase.

"Don't you want to save Cameron?" House raised his eyebrow.

"Of course I do! But Cameron would definitely not agree with this."

"Guess we'll never know now!"

"House, we can't." Chase calmed his voice. "Think about what it would be like as this girl. She survived being struck by lightning, she was blind, she had no idea what was going on and then suddenly she's dead?"

The Doctor raised his eyebrows at Chase as he stuck his hands in his pockets. "Feeling a bit empathetic are we?

"What?" Chase quickly looked back at the Doctor, confused.

Suddenly Chase looked over to House and opened his mouth quickly to say something when he collapsed on the floor. Foreman jumped out of his chair and crouched on the floor over Chase as he quickly brought out his stethoscope and listened to his chest. "His heart's not beating." Foreman said quickly as he whisked off his stethoscope and began to listen for Chase's breaths. "Someone get me a gurney!! STAT!" Foreman shouted to the people outside.

House remained still, staring down at the unconscious Chase with a furrowed brow as suddenly the doors to the office were swung open and three nurses rolled in a gurney.

The Doctor crouched down to Chase as the gurney was brought down and picked up Chase's right hand. Turning it to the palm the Doctor brushed his thumb over dark marking's on Chase's palm.

"Looks like he got struck by lightning."
